What started with a text message in July 2016 turned into 556 boxes, (28,000 pounds) of paper and an entire community coming together in support of our teachers. Cassidy and Christy created the #DurantPaperChallenge with hopes that they could help relieve a small financial burden on Durant teachers for the upcoming school year. Neither one would have ever imagined the magnitude of the event or the love that local businesses, alums, and parents showed.

Cassidy Gilmore, 2005 Durant graduate, and Christy Cromer, 2002 Durant graduate, both grew up in families full of educators. Together, they decided that it was time to give back and take care of those teachers who take care of our children each and every day. Between the two, they currently have 6 students enrolled in Durant public schools and quickly realized that the needs for school supplies will never be adequately met and that, ladies and gentlemen- is why RESTOCK(ed) was created.
